Contemplative Outreach “Mystic Journey Series” invite you to a time of exploration.
“The contemplative journey is a personal transformational process unique to each soul. Even so, the obstacles that emerge, which are intellectual, psychological, and mystical, could be understood in a communal way. Thus, the community needs ongoing communal support from each sojourner. Each sojourner has individual loving gifts that can facilitate the contemplative practice. Thus, deepening our understanding of the mystical tradition transmitted by great mystics can challenge and affirm us in our personal journey.”
— Susan Komis
Explore Western apophatic influence and the “birthing mystical consciousness”
This day is twofold in purpose. First, to deepen our intellectual understanding of apophatic theology. Second, to learn how to apply apophatic teaching in a modern world. In summation, the day will offer insights on how to navigate through the struggles of the mystical life.
